Output 2068496ca530bc32a3dcdf15c89cf08de2069184adf489d76ad7a1a1c9583b0e:0

value
32365396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 953bc9df958913af016a0a27510fce5cf19333e6 OP_EQUAL
address
3FJ6EJsmBwsQ3f4X7fRBJCxSPte5ErRTTz
transaction
2068496ca530bc32a3dcdf15c89cf08de2069184adf489d76ad7a1a1c9583b0e